Output 01b7b671d780ad2ba7c6ae84c2e5ea50c872e99f677c542bc7597e2b2c8e8923:1

value
17129296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b01d589036c897a36518a76d2cb8e6a001f436 OP_EQUAL
address
3Hhy9moYptqG6sXC9TPtZzmMiNPKv3PT4k
transaction
01b7b671d780ad2ba7c6ae84c2e5ea50c872e99f677c542bc7597e2b2c8e8923
confirmations
285517
spent
true